Wood Window Service in Des Moines, IA
Wood window services encompass a range of projects focused on the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den window frames and sashes. Homeowners often seek these services for issues such as rotting wood, damaged or cracked frames, drafty windows, or the need to restore the original appearance of historic or traditional homes. Projects may include replacing worn or broken components, sanding and refinishing surfaces, or installing new wood windows to improve energy efficiency and curb appeal.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of wood suitable for their home’s style, and any necessary preparation or ongoing upkeep.
Before requesting wood window services, property owners usually consider the condition of their current windows, including signs of deterioration or warping, as well as their aesthetic preferences. It’s helpful to know the age and style of the home, as this can influence the best repair or replacement options. Additionally, understanding the potential costs and the expected lifespan of different wood treatments or window styles can aid in making informed decisions. Clear communication about project goals and desired outcomes ensures the service aligns with the property's needs and maintains the home's character.

Common Wood Window Service Jobs
Wood window repairs - restoring damaged or rotted wood to improve window function and appearance.
Wood window replacements - installing new wood windows to enhance energy efficiency and curb appeal.
Wood window restoration - stripping, refinishing, and preserving historic or aged wood windows.
Wood window sashes and frames - repairing or replacing sashes and frames for proper operation and security.
Wood window sealing and weatherproofing - applying treatments to prevent drafts and moisture intrusion.
Custom wood window fabrication - creating tailored wood windows to match existing styles and property needs.
Wood Window Service Questions
What types of wood window services are available? Services include repairs, restoration, replacement, and custom upgrades for wood windows to improve appearance and functionality.
How can wood window repairs benefit a property? Repairs can enhance energy efficiency, restore historic charm, and extend the lifespan of existing wood windows.
What should property owners consider before replacing wood windows? Consider the style, historical value, and compatibility with the building before choosing replacement options.
Are there options for restoring old or damaged wood windows? Yes, restoration services can repair rot, damage, and worn finishes to preserve original wood windows.
